1. Nepal Ice (Strong/Natura)

Made with natural barley, Nepal Ice is the largest selling beer brand of the Chaudhary Group’s Sun Gold Brewery. It is available as Nepal Ice strong and Nepal Ice Natura. The beer costs Rs. 225 per 650ml bottle.

2. Arna

Arna Strong is a crisp and incredibly balanced extra strong Nepali beer. Prepared by brewing barley and malt with pure water and international hops, this refreshing beer with its rejuvenating taste and exploding flavor gives you that extra kick you need. It costs Rs 260 per 650ml bottle.

 

3. Sherpa Craft

Most of you might not have heard about Sherpa Craft beer Khumbu Kolsch. For those who’ve tried it, hats off but for those who haven’t, it’s time to try it. Unlike most Nepali beers, this beer is brewed using ale yeast, the top-fermenting yeast that gives a mixture of complex flavors. You can get The Sherpa Himalayan Red Can at Rs. 250 (500ml)

4. Gorkha

Gorkha Beer is another premium quality beer, brewed by Gorkha Brewery Ltd. The alcohol was launched back in May 2006 and the name is derived from the word, Gurkha, the brave soldiers of Nepal. The price of the beer is Rs 275 per 650ml bottle.

5. Everest

Introduced in 2003 to the market, Everest beer was launched to tribute the 50th Golden Jubilee celebration of the conquest of Mt. Everest by the world-renowned mountaineer Sir Edmond Hillary and Tenzing Norgay Sherpa.

The beer has been brewed with the best brewing technology and within 5-6 years, it received wide market. The beer has also been exported to Japan and United Kingdom due to its best quality and high consumer demands. You can grab your Everest at Rs 235 per 650ml bottle from the nearby departmental store.
